Elmo

Elmo is an open-source platform to track and optimize your brand's visibility across AI models by monitoring mentions, citations, and competitors.

Visit

Published on:

May 14, 2026

Category:

Pricing:

Elmo application interface and features

About Elmo

Elmo is a focused, open-source AI visibility tracking tool built for brands that want to understand and control how they appear across AI models. In an era where AI-generated responses increasingly shape consumer perception, Elmo gives you the precise data you need to see exactly what models like ChatGPT, Claude, Gemini, Grok, Mistral, Perplexity, Copilot, and DeepSeek say about your brand. This product is purpose-built for marketing managers, brand strategists, and data analysts who recognize that traditional SEO is no longer enough. Elmo monitors mentions, analyzes citations, and benchmarks your brand against competitors across every major AI platform. The platform is self-hosted by design, ensuring your data remains secure and accessible without vendor lock-in. You own your infrastructure and your insights. With Elmo, you can track visibility across any prompt and any model, filter by time range and tags, and see per-prompt visibility scores with trend lines. The tool also provides deep citation analysis, showing which domains and URLs AI models cite most frequently. Whether you are optimizing content for AI visibility or responding strategically to shifts in AI behavior, Elmo delivers the clarity you need to maintain a competitive edge in an increasingly AI-driven world.

Features of Elmo

Dashboard

Your AI visibility command center. This feature provides a single-pane view of your current visibility, historical trends, citation category breakdowns, specific cited pages, and key performance metrics. Everything you need to understand your brand's AI presence is presented at a glance, allowing you to make quick, informed decisions without digging through multiple reports.

Visibility Tracking

Track visibility across every prompt and every model with precision. Filter by AI model, time range, and custom tags to isolate specific scenarios. Each prompt displays a visibility score with trend lines that compare your brand against competitors. This granular view helps you understand exactly where your brand appears and where it is missing in AI conversations.

Citation Analysis

Understand where AI models get their information about your brand. Elmo reveals which domains and URLs are cited most frequently, tracks new and dropped sources over time, and breaks down citations by category including brand mentions, competitor mentions, social media, and other sources. This feature helps you identify which content strategies are driving AI visibility.

Competition Benchmarking

See how you stack up against the competition with clear, comparative data. Elmo displays your brand's AI mention rate alongside competitors, showing who dominates which prompts. This feature identifies gaps in your AI visibility and helps you prioritize which areas need attention to close the gap with market leaders.

Deep Dive Response Inspection

Drill into any individual AI response to see exactly what each model said. This feature shows which brands were mentioned, what sources were cited, and how the response was constructed. You can inspect the raw output from ChatGPT, Claude, Gemini, or any other supported model to understand the context and accuracy of your brand's mentions.

Trend Tracking

Watch how your brand's AI visibility changes over months and compare it against competitors. Elmo tracks visibility trends over customizable time ranges, such as 12 months, and shows percentage point changes year over year. This feature helps you spot the impact of content changes, market shifts, and competitive moves on your AI presence.

Use Cases of Elmo

Brand Visibility Monitoring

Marketing managers use Elmo to continuously monitor how their brand is mentioned across all major AI models. By tracking mentions in real time, they can quickly identify positive or negative shifts in AI perception. This allows them to respond strategically, whether that means amplifying successful content or addressing inaccuracies in AI responses before they affect brand reputation.

Competitive Intelligence

Brand strategists leverage Elmo to benchmark their AI visibility against competitors. By understanding which competitors dominate specific prompts and categories, they can identify gaps in their own strategy. This intelligence informs content creation, PR efforts, and SEO adjustments to capture more AI mentions and improve market positioning.

Content Optimization for AI

Data analysts and content teams use citation analysis to understand which sources AI models trust most. By seeing which domains and URLs are cited, they can optimize existing content and create new assets that are more likely to be referenced by AI models. This data-driven approach ensures content investments directly improve AI visibility.

AEO Strategy Development

Agencies and in-house teams use Elmo to build and refine Answer Engine Optimization (AEO) strategies. The tool provides the raw data needed to understand how different prompts and models behave. Teams can test content changes, track visibility improvements over time, and report clear ROI on AEO efforts to stakeholders.

Frequently Asked Questions

What AI models does Elmo support?

Elmo supports a wide range of AI models including ChatGPT, Claude, Gemini, Grok, Mistral, Perplexity, Copilot, DeepSeek, Google AI Mode, and Google AI Overviews. You can also track any other model by bringing your own API keys or using OpenRouter for additional coverage.

Is Elmo self-hosted and what does that mean?

Yes, Elmo is designed to be self-hosted. This means you run the software on your own infrastructure, giving you full control over your data. There is no vendor lock-in, no data sharing with third parties, and no risk of losing access to your insights. You own everything, from the source code to the data it generates.

How do I get started with Elmo?

Getting started is quick. You can install the Elmo CLI globally using npm with the command npm install -g @elmohq/cli. Then run elmo init to set up your first project. The tool is designed to be deployed in minutes, and full documentation is available to guide you through configuration and customization.

Can I track competitor visibility with Elmo?

Yes, competitor tracking is a core feature. You can add competitors to your prompts and Elmo will compare your brand's mention rate against theirs. The competition view shows a ranked list of brands with visibility percentages, helping you understand who dominates specific prompts and where you need to improve.

Pricing of Elmo

Elmo offers three pricing tiers. The Self-Hosted plan is free at $0 and includes unlimited prompts, all AI models, citation analysis, competitor tracking, full source code access, and community support. The Cloud plan is coming soon and will include everything in Self-Hosted plus managed hosting, automatic updates, priority support, daily backups, and usage analytics. The White Label plan is custom priced and includes everything in Cloud plus custom branding, custom domain, SSO, a shared Slack channel, and prioritized features. Contact the team for white label pricing details.

Similar to Elmo

MaxAEO

MaxAEO tracks AI search visibility, brand mentions, rankings, sentiment, competitors, citations, and content gaps to fix.

AIOverview

AIOverview empowers brands to track and enhance their AI visibility across multiple platforms for improved search rankings.

TubeAnalytics

TubeAnalytics empowers YouTube creators with AI-driven insights to optimize growth, boost views, and maximize revenue with real-time data.

ListBotAI

ListBotAI submits your product to curated directories for quality backlinks and predictable visibility growth.

Trafficclaw

TrafficClaw is an AI analyst that answers questions and delivers growth insights from your live SEO and analytics data.

Mover Marketing AI

Mover Marketing AI elevates moving companies in Google Maps, driving local visibility and attracting more customers with optimized SEO strategies.

Disavow.ai

Disavow.ai automatically finds and removes toxic backlinks to protect your site's search rankings.

Surnex

Surnex unifies AI visibility tracking and SEO tools, streamlining agency workflows with comprehensive insights in one platform.